IN RE LIQUOR LICENSE NO. R-19978

No. 288 Misc. Docket, 1982 and 298 Misc. Docket, 1982.

24 Pa. D. & C. 3d 601 (1983)

Appeal in Regard to the Revocation of Restaurant Liquor License No. R-19978

Common Pleas Court of Berks County, Pennsylvania.

January 5, 1983.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Michael F. Flannery, for appellant licensee.

Thomas F. Kilroe, for appellee Pa. Liquor Control Board.


SAYLOR, J., January 5, 1983.

These are appeals from the opinion and order issued by the Pennsylvania Liquor Control Board (board) in each case in which appellant, a restaurant liquor license holder, was fined for allowing female patrons to buy drink tickets at a reduced price on "Ladies' Night."
